What the Best E-commerce Facebook Ads Agencies Do Differently in 2026
They Lead With Creative, Not Just Targeting
In 2026, ad creative is targeting. Meta’s AI delivery system now serves ads to users based heavily on creative signals — meaning the visual, the hook, and the message determine who sees your ad as much as your audience settings do. Top agencies operate with a dedicated creative strategy team that produces:
- UGC-style (User-Generated Content) video ads that feel native to the feed
- Reels-format creatives (vertical, 6–15 seconds) for Instagram and Facebook placements
- Dynamic Product Ads (DPA) that automatically serve personalized product recommendations
- Static direct-response ads with bold offers, urgency triggers, and clean product visuals
- Testimonial and before/after creatives that build trust rapidly with cold audiences
Agencies that rely solely on your existing brand assets — without producing new, platform-native content — will plateau quickly regardless of how strong their media buying is.
They Build Audience Systems, Not Just Ad Sets
The best Facebook advertising agencies for e-commerce don’t just set up a few interest audiences and hope for the best. They architect a layered audience system designed to cover every stage of the buying journey:
- Broad Audiences with Advantage+ — Meta’s AI finds buyers without restrictive demographic limits; increasingly effective in 2026
- Interest & Behavior Targeting — Layered interests aligned with your product category and buyer persona
- Custom Audiences — Website visitors segmented by page depth, time on site, and product viewed
- Customer List Audiences — Segmented by purchase history, AOV tier, or recency for precise re-engagement
- Lookalike Audiences (1%–5%) — Built from your highest-LTV customers, not just all purchasers
They Operate a Full-Funnel Revenue System
One of the clearest signals of a high-quality e-commerce Facebook ads agency is full-funnel thinking. Amateur agencies run retargeting-only campaigns or dump the entire budget into cold traffic. Expert agencies balance all three funnel stages deliberately:
- Top of Funnel (TOF): Brand awareness and product discovery for cold audiences — video views, engagement campaigns, and broad reach
- Middle of Funnel (MOF): Warm retargeting for visitors, content engagers, and video viewers — education, social proof, and offer introduction
- Bottom of Funnel (BOF): High-intent conversion campaigns targeting cart abandoners, product page visitors, and past buyers for repeat purchase
E-commerce Metrics Your Facebook Ads Agency Must Track
A results-driven agency doesn’t just report impressions and clicks — it ties every campaign directly to e-commerce revenue performance. The non-negotiable metrics for 2026 include:
- ROAS (Return on Ad Spend): Primary profitability indicator; benchmark varies by margin but 3x–6x is typical for healthy e-commerce
- CPA / Cost Per Purchase: How much you spend to acquire one paying customer
- AOV (Average Order Value): Higher AOV = more room to spend on acquisition
- CTR (Click-Through Rate): Benchmark 1%–3% for cold audiences; signals creative effectiveness
- CPM (Cost Per 1,000 Impressions): Indicates auction competitiveness in your niche
- Frequency: Keep below 3–4 to manage ad fatigue and creative burnout
- New Customer ROAS vs. Returning Customer ROAS: Top agencies separate these to measure true acquisition efficiency
If your agency bundles new and returning customer revenue without distinction, they are masking your real customer acquisition cost.
The Role of Meta Advantage+ in E-commerce Campaigns in 2026
Meta Advantage+ Shopping Campaigns (ASC) have matured significantly by 2026 and are now a core tool for serious e-commerce advertisers. A skilled Facebook ads agency will know precisely when and how to deploy ASC alongside manual campaigns.
Key benefits of Advantage+ for e-commerce:
- Automated audience discovery combining cold and warm traffic in a single campaign
- AI-optimized creative delivery Meta serves each user the ad variant most likely to convert
- Simplified structure that reduces audience overlap and auction cannibalization
- Strong performance for Shopify stores, WooCommerce brands, and DTC companies with product catalogs
However, Advantage+ is not a set-and-forget solution. Agencies must still feed it strong creative assets, maintain clean product catalog feeds, and layer it correctly alongside manual retargeting campaigns.
How to Choose the Right Facebook Ads Agency for Your E-commerce Brand
Use these criteria to separate agencies that deliver from those that overpromise:
- Proven e-commerce case studies with real ROAS, CPA, and revenue growth data — not just vague “increased sales” claims
- In-house creative production capability for video and UGC content, not just media buying
- Transparent account ownership — you own your ad account, always
- Clear onboarding process including pixel audit, catalog review, and audience warm-up strategy
- Realistic timelines — expect 60–90 days for full campaign optimization and learning phase completion
- Dedicated account manager who understands e-commerce, not a rotating junior team
Key Question to Ask: “How do you separate new customer acquisition ROAS from returning customer ROAS in your reporting?” If they can’t answer this, look elsewhere.
Red Flags to Avoid When Hiring an E-commerce Facebook Ads Agency
- Promises a specific ROAS before auditing your account, margins, or product
- Charges a high percentage of ad spend with no performance accountability
- Has no creative team and asks you to supply all ad assets
- Cannot explain their Advantage+ strategy or Conversions API setup process
- Provides monthly reports with no actionable insights — just raw numbers
- Locks you into long contracts (12+ months) before proving results
